Flights from Dublin to Sheffield depart on average 29 times per day, taking around 1h 4m. Cheap flight tickets for this journey start at $21 (€17) if you book in advance.
There are 14 flights per day. The earliest flight runs at 04:40, the last at 23:50. The fastest flight covers the 196 miles (317 km) distance in 1h 0m. April is the cheapest month to fly.
